    Quote Originally Posted by maurogarcia View Post
    thanks, there are some video or tutorial to follow for how can i clean the ID sensor, im experimented in xerox copiers for me is my first ricoh

    thnaks a lot
    When you go to clean individual sensors on the assembly use only a soft lint free cotton cloth slightly moistened with water only. Synthetic cloth can cause a static charge that will draw dust an toner. Glass cleaner will leave a coating an alcohol or other solvents can damage the plastic.
